About Kisumu Time Zone

Kisumu, Kenya uses the Africa/Nairobi IANA time zone and stays on UTC+3 throughout the year. It does not observe daylight saving time, so the clock remains stable for planning recurring meetings, transport schedules, and customer support shifts without seasonal changes.

Kisumu, Kenya is in western Kenya, on the eastern shore of Lake Victoria, and serves as a major regional center for trade, transport, healthcare, and education. Because it stays aligned with East Africa Time, it is closely connected to nearby East African cities and is often easier to coordinate with than zones that shift for daylight saving time, especially for teams working across East Africa, the Middle East, and Europe.

For international scheduling, Kisumu, Kenya’s fixed UTC+3 position makes it straightforward to compare with major business hubs. London is 3 hours behind Kisumu, New York is 8 hours behind in January, Dubai is 1 hour ahead, Tokyo is 6 hours ahead, and Sydney is 8 hours ahead, which is useful for planning calls across banking, logistics, software, and travel operations.

Kisumu City Details

Kisumu, Kenya has a population of 216,479, making it one of the major urban centers in western Kenya. Its location is -0.10221° latitude, 34.76171° longitude, placing it very close to the equator and on the lakeside corridor that supports regional commerce, fisheries, and transport activity.

The local currency in Kisumu, Kenya is the Kenyan Shilling (KES), and the country dialing code is +254. Time Differences from Kisumu

Kisumu, Kenya is 8 hours ahead of New York during standard time in January, which means when it is 9 AM in Kisumu, Kenya, it is 1 AM in New York. That gap is important for US teams because a morning meeting in Kisumu, Kenya usually lands in the middle of the night for East Coast participants.

Kisumu, Kenya is 3 hours ahead of London, so when it is 9 AM in Kisumu, Kenya, it is 6 AM in London. This makes late-morning meetings in Kisumu, Kenya more practical for UK-based colleagues than very early calls, especially for consulting, nonprofit, and logistics coordination.

Kisumu, Kenya is 6 hours behind Tokyo, which means when it is 9 AM in Kisumu, Kenya, it is 3 PM in Tokyo. That timing can work well for cross-border software teams, import-export coordination, and supplier check-ins because it often fits both East African mornings and Japan’s afternoon.

Kisumu, Kenya is 8 hours behind Sydney, so when it is 9 AM in Kisumu, Kenya, it is 5 PM in Sydney. This can be useful for late-day handoffs, but it may be less convenient for live collaboration if the Sydney team prefers to finish earlier in the day.

Kisumu, Kenya is 1 hour behind Dubai, meaning when it is 9 AM in Kisumu, Kenya, it is 10 AM in Dubai. That narrow gap is especially helpful for regional business, aviation, and trade discussions because it allows both cities to share a large part of the workday.
